SSL证书是什么全面解读SSL证书的作用与应用
海外云服务器 40个地区可选 亚太云服务器 香港 日本 韩国
云虚拟主机 个人和企业网站的理想选择 俄罗斯电商外贸虚拟主机 赠送SSL证书
美国云虚拟主机 助力出海企业低成本上云 WAF网站防火墙 为您的业务网站保驾护航
SSL证书(Secure Sockets Layer Certificate)是一种数字证书,用于加密网站与用户之间的数据传输,确保信息的安全性和完整性,它通过建立安全连接,防止敏感信息如密码和信用卡号在传输过程中被窃取,SSL证书广泛应用于电子商务、在线支付、企业邮箱等场景,提升用户信任度并符合合规要求,拥有SSL证书还能提高搜索引擎排名,增强网站的可信形象。
在当今数字化时代,互联网已成为人们生活中不可或缺的一部分,无论是在线购物、社交互动,还是企业办公,网络安全问题始终是用户关注的焦点之一,随着网络攻击手段日益复杂化,保护个人信息和数据的安全变得尤为重要,在这个背景下,一种名为“SSL证书”的技术工具逐渐崭露头角,成为确保网站安全的重要手段。
什么是SSL证书?
SSL证书(Secure Sockets Layer Certificate)是一种数字证书,用于在网络上建立加密连接,以确保数据传输过程中的安全性,它通过使用公钥基础设施(PKI)来验证服务器的身份,并为客户端和服务器之间的通信提供加密服务,当你访问一个启用SSL证书的网站时,所有交换的信息都会被加密处理,从而防止中间人攻击和其他形式的数据窃取行为。
SSL证书包含以下关键信息:
- 颁发机构:负责签发证书的可信第三方机构;
- 域名:受保护的网站地址;
- 公钥:用于加密传输的数据;
- 私钥:只有持有者知道的秘密密钥,用于解密收到的信息。
SSL证书还包含了其他一些元数据,如有效期、签名算法等,这些信息共同构成了一个完整的安全框架,确保了用户与服务器之间通信的安全性和可靠性。
SSL证书的工作原理
要理解SSL证书是如何工作的,首先需要了解几个基本概念:
- 非对称加密:这是一种利用一对数学上相关的密钥(即公钥和私钥)进行加密的技术,公钥可以公开给任何人,但私钥必须严格保密。
- 对称加密:在这种方法中,发送方和接收方共享同一个秘密密钥,用于加密和解密消息。
- 数字签名:通过哈希函数生成数据摘要,并用私钥对其进行加密,形成不可伪造的数字签名,接收方可以使用相应的公钥验证签名的真实性。
当用户尝试访问一个支持HTTPS协议的网站时,会发生以下步骤:
- 浏览器向服务器发送请求,询问其是否支持SSL/TLS协议。
- 如果服务器支持,则返回一个包含其公钥及数字签名在内的证书。
- 浏览器验证该证书的有效性,包括检查其是否来自受信任的CA(Certificate Authority),以及确认当前日期未超出证书的有效期范围。
- 验证成功后,双方协商出一组临时会话密钥,用于后续通信中的对称加密操作。
- 数据包经过加密后才能被传输,保证即使数据在传输过程中被截获也无法轻易解读。
SSL证书的重要性
随着电子商务的发展和个人隐私意识的提高,SSL证书对于保障网络交易的安全至关重要,以下是几点关于SSL证书的重要性说明:
- 增强用户体验:拥有SSL证书的网站通常会在浏览器地址栏显示绿色锁形图标,表明该页面已被加密,这不仅增加了用户的信任感,还可能提升搜索引擎排名。
- 保护敏感信息:信用卡号、密码等重要信息一旦泄露可能导致严重的后果,SSL证书可以帮助防止这些敏感数据被盗取。
- 防止中间人攻击:如果攻击者试图窃听或者篡改通信内容,他们将无法解密已经加密过的数据流。
- 合规性要求:许多行业标准和法律法规要求企业采取适当措施保护客户数据,例如支付卡行业数据安全标准(PCI DSS),拥有有效的SSL证书有助于满足这些规定。
不同类型的SSL证书
根据覆盖范围和服务对象的不同,SSL证书主要分为三种类型:
- 单域名SSL证书:只适用于一个特定域名,是最基础也是最常见的选择,适合那些只有一个主域名且没有子域名需求的企业。
- 通配符SSL证书:可应用于同一域名下的所有子域,如果您购买了一个通配符SSL证书,那么不仅可以保护example.com,还可以保护www.example.com以及其他任何子域名。
- 多域名SSL证书(SAN/MDC):允许您在一个证书中指定多个不同的域名,这对于拥有多个品牌名称或独立站点的企业来说非常有用,因为它减少了管理多个单独证书的需求。
选择哪种类型的SSL证书取决于您的业务需求和技术架构,建议根据实际情况评估所需保护的内容数量及其分布情况,以便做出明智的选择。
如何获取和安装SSL证书?
获取SSL证书的过程相对简单,主要包括以下几个步骤:
- 选择证书提供商:市场上有许多知名的CA机构提供各种类型的SSL证书,如DigiCert、GlobalSign等,您可以根据价格、技术支持等因素选择最适合自己的服务商。
- 生成CSR文件:这是创建SSL证书的第一步,您需要在服务器上运行相关命令来生成一个包含公钥和相关信息的CSR文件。
- 提交CSR并验证所有权:将生成好的CSR文件提交给所选的CA机构,并按照指示完成所有权验证,这一步骤旨在确保申请者确实拥有对应的域名。
- 下载并安装证书:一旦验证通过,CA将会颁发正式的SSL证书,您需要将其导入到服务器中,并配置好必要的参数以启用HTTPS功能。
- 测试和优化:最后不要忘记测试整个流程是否正常运作,并根据需要调整配置以达到最佳性能。
SSL证书作为现代网络安全体系中的一个重要组成部分,对于维护用户隐私和商业信誉具有不可替代的作用,无论您经营的是小型个人博客还是大型跨国公司,都应当重视这一环节,确保网站能够提供安全可靠的访问环境,随着技术的进步和社会需求的变化,我们期待看到更加先进和完善的安全解决方案不断涌现,为构建更加美好和谐的网络世界贡献力量。